Python集合-difference()方法

Posted 爱敲代码的二百斤

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了Python集合-difference()方法相关的知识,希望对你有一定的参考价值。


difference()方法用于返回集合的差集,即返回的集合元素包含在第一个集合中,但不包含在第二个集合(方法的参数)中。

方法语法:set.difference(set)

参数

        set - - 必需,用于计算差集的集合

返回值

        返回一个新的集合。

实例

        返回一个集合,元素包含在集合x ,但不在集合y :

x = {"apple", "banana", "cherry"}
y = {"google", "microsoft", "apple"}

z = x.difference(y)

print(z)

输出结果为:{cherry, banana}

 

以上是关于Python集合-difference()方法的主要内容,如果未能解决你的问题,请参考以下文章

python之集合set

Python基本数据类型set方法概述

集合Set

Python(set/list/dict/tuple)

python 开发 -- 16集合类型内置方法

python之集合操作